Cost-Effective Strategies for Feeding 100 to 200 Guests
- Buffet Style Service: Buffets allow guests to serve themselves, reducing the need for numerous servers and speeding up meal distribution.
- Family-Style Dishes: Shared platters encourage social interaction and minimize waste.
- Seasonal and Local Ingredients: Utilizing seasonal produce and local suppliers lowers costs while ensuring freshness.
- Simple, Popular Dishes: Focus on crowd-pleasers that can be made in bulk at a reasonable cost.
- Tiered Menu Choices: Include a mix of upscale dishes for flavor and simpler options that are budget-friendly.
Traditional and Affordable Quinceañera Menu Ideas
Incorporating traditional Mexican dishes into your quinceañera menu adds authenticity and cultural significance. Below are affordable options that can be scaled for large groups without compromising on taste or presentation.
Appetizers to Start the Celebration
- Chips and Salsa Bar: Offer an assortment of salsas such as pico de gallo, salsa verde, and guacamole paired with tortilla chips.
- Mini Tostadas: Topped with beans, shredded chicken, lettuce, cheese, and crema for a delicious finger food.
- Quesadillas: Cheese or chicken-filled quesadillas cut into triangles, easy to prepare in large batches.
Main Course Options
- Chicken Enchiladas: Rolled tortillas filled with shredded chicken, smothered in red or green sauce, topped with cheese and baked to perfection.
- Carne Asada: Grilled marinated flank steak served sliced, with sides like rice and beans, offers a hearty and flavorful main dish.
- Rice and Beans: Mexican-style rice and refried or black beans complement most main dishes, adding sustenance and tradition.
- Vegetarian Tamales: Made with masa and filled with cheese and chile, tamales can be cost-effective and satisfy vegetarian guests.
- Pasta Primavera: While not traditionally Mexican, it’s an affordable, colorful option that can appeal to younger or non-Mexican guests.
Side Dish Suggestions
- Mexican Street Corn (Elote): Grilled corn on the cob coated with a mixture of mayonnaise, cheese, chili powder, and lime.
- Fresh Garden Salad: Include lettuce, tomatoes, cucumbers, and a light dressing for a refreshing option.
- Refried Beans and Spanish Rice: Cost-effective staples that balance other richer main courses.
- Chiles Rellenos: Poblano peppers stuffed with cheese or meat and lightly battered for a crowd-pleasing treat.
Dessert Ideas for a Sweet Ending
- Churros with Chocolate Sauce: Crispy fried dough sticks dusted with cinnamon sugar are easy to make in bulk and loved by all ages.
- Flan: A creamy caramel custard dessert that can be prepared in large trays for easy serving.
- Tres Leches Cake: A classic quinceañera dessert that is moist, flavorful, and visually appealing.
- Fruit Cups: Fresh seasonal fruit cut into cups or skewers, providing a light and refreshing alternative.
Drinks to Complement Your Quinceañera Menu
Refreshing drinks not only keep guests hydrated but complement your food selections beautifully. Consider these affordable ideas suitable for a large guest list:
- Aguas Frescas: Light, fruit-infused waters like horchata, jamaica (hibiscus), and tamarindo are traditional and cost-effective.
- Lemonade and Iced Tea: Available in bulk and appealing to all ages.
- Coffee and Tea Station: Perfect for wrapping up the evening, particularly when paired with dessert.
- Non-Alcoholic Punch: Combine fruit juices and soda to create a festive, budget-friendly beverage.
Tips for Keeping Your Quinceañera Menu Affordable
With a large guest list of 100 to 200 people, here are some practical tips to balance quality and cost:
- Get Multiple Quotes: Compare different caterers and vendors to find the best price for your needs.
- DIY Elements: Prepare some dishes or desserts at home to save on catering costs.
- Limit Alcoholic Options: Alcohol can significantly increase expenses. Consider limiting options or opting for a cash bar.
- Select In-Season Produce: This reduces costs on fresh ingredients and ensures better flavors.
- Portion Control: Speak with your caterer about portion sizes to avoid excess food waste and expense.
- Utilize Buffet Service: Reduces the number of staff needed and allows guests to customize their plates.
